Characteristics of Augmented Reality
-
Interactive: AR technology allows users to interact with digital elements in the real world. Users can touch, move, and manipulate virtual objects, making for a highly engaging experience. For example, in the game Pokemon Go, players use their smartphones to catch virtual creatures in real-world environments.
-
Immersive: AR technology creates an immersive experience by blending digital elements with the real world. Users feel like they are part of the action and can fully engage with the virtual content. This immersive experience is what makes AR so effective for marketing, education, and training purposes.
-
Real-time: AR technology delivers real-time information to users. For example, in a manufacturing plant, workers can use AR technology to see real-time data about their production process, allowing them to make adjustments on the fly. This level of real-time delivery makes AR an ideal tool for industries that require quick decision-making and problem-solving.
-
Geolocation: AR technology uses geolocation to deliver content based on the user’s location. This makes for a more personalized experience and allows users to access content that is relevant to their surroundings. For example, in an art museum, users can use AR technology to see additional information about a painting based on their location.
-
Customizable: AR technology can be customized to meet the specific needs of different industries. For example, in healthcare, AR technology can be used to provide real-time information about a patient’s medical history and treatment plan. This level of customization makes AR an ideal tool for industries that require specialized information and services.
How Augmented Reality Can Enhance Our Lives
-
Gaming: AR gaming is becoming increasingly popular as it allows users to play games in the real world. Games like Pokemon Go and Minecraft Earth are examples of AR games that have become extremely popular. These games allow users to explore their surroundings while playing a game, making for a highly engaging experience.
-
Education: AR technology can be used in education to provide students with a more immersive learning experience. For example, AR technology can be used to create virtual field trips to historical sites or even to simulate scientific experiments. This allows students to learn in a more interactive and engaging way.
-
Marketing: AR technology is becoming increasingly popular in marketing as it allows brands to deliver a more personalized and engaging experience to customers. For example, AR-enabled packaging can provide customers with additional information about the product they are buying. AR-powered advertisements can also provide a unique and interactive experience for customers.
-
Healthcare: AR technology has the potential to revolutionize healthcare by providing real-time information to doctors and nurses. For example, AR technology can be used to provide doctors with access to a patient’s medical history and treatment plan while they are performing surgery. This can improve patient outcomes and reduce the risk of errors.
-
Manufacturing: AR technology can be used in manufacturing to improve efficiency and productivity. For example, workers can use AR technology to see real-time information about their production process, allowing them to make adjustments on the fly. This can reduce downtime and improve overall quality control.
